Using Sponsor Names Of Publishers Clearing House And Readers Digest St. John

They sent me a letter saying I won $55,400.00 and a check for $2950.00 to cover taxes "at my local tax office" with directions to call for futher instructions.

I called before depositing and asked for the person listed on the letter. He told me that his company represented PCH and Readers Digest and online gaming sites. After giving him the claim number from the letter he asked my name, age, address and how long at residence.

The next question had me very seriously doubting this claim. He asked if I had entered any sweepstakes or contest in the past 3 months. When I said no he responded that my name had been randomly drawn from a data bank of online subscribers. When I asked what data bank he would not give me an answer and told me I only had 48 hrs from time of calling him for the check to clear or all prize money would be forfieted. He also told me to not share this letter with anyone or monies would be forfieted.

Watch out for this scam because they are a real online gaming company with no intention of paying.
